    It feels somewhat appropriate that an album with such an abundance of reflection on sexual identity should be even more engrossing and intimate with a "stripping down" of the already fantastic songs. St Vincent's Masseducation is a sonically gorgeous record that ingeniously refines her previous album with a beauty and grace that is as romantic as it is captivating.

    Occasionally, MassEducation borders on being too stark for its own good, but the songs hold their power in this unvarnished setting.

    She has discussed the idea of songs having multiple lives, and that people, too, can live more than one existence in parallel, always aware of their diametric opposite. These songs bridge the gap between the two, exposing the overwhelming darkness that unifies her eclectic output along the way.
